Snowflake

Until now, when using Snowflake as the engine for the Prepare instance, it was necessary to set up Ingest storage via ADLS. As of this release, it's now also possible to use Snowflake native staging and store raw data in Snowflake. This results in less infrastructural complexity, especially for environments with restrictive security requirements, and reduces the range of tools needed. Our initial tests show good performance characteristics, and Data Source Providers have been updated to be compatible with Snowflake ingest storage.

Until this release, TDI had a reduced set of ETL features for Snowflake Prepare; with this release, almost all of the missing features become available. It's now also possible to use Add Related Records, Integrate Existing Objects, and pre- and post-scripts with stored procedures. In the latter option, you can also call engines other than Snowflake SQL, such as Python, without extra configuration. With some adjustments in Snowflake, you can also integrate Java, JavaScript, and Scala into your solution. The only feature still on the roadmap is Object Level Security and its derived options.

With this expansion of capabilities, switching from SQL Server to Snowflake (and vice versa) is now as easy as it can be. There are still some subtleties around the differences between Snowflake SQL and T-SQL and data types, but this provides a lot of extra flexibility.

MCP Server

If you've been following AI news, you'll have seen several MCP server releases pass by recently. MCP servers standardize the availability of capabilities that AI models can use. In the context of TimeXtender, you can now make the structure and meaning of Deliver instances (data marts) and the data within them accessible to the AI models and agents you want to use in your organization. With the MCP Server, AI can “understand” how your data models are put together, and results can actually be extracted from them. Because TimeXtender is metadata-driven, and that metadata feeds the MCP Server, this gives you a fantastic foundation for better outcomes from AI.

The server has an integrated connection with Claude Desktop and can also easily work with other models, including on-prem models from, for example, LM Studio. This gives you the freedom to put together an AI solution that fits your organization's policies. Of course, running AI on-prem does require solid hardware and expertise.

Questions covered by your model can be analyzed in depth.

Although this functionality seems very simple, it opens up a world of possibilities: self-service analytics is now within everyone's reach. Our own tests against AdventureWorks data show that the more advanced models can produce in-depth analyses using the data models you provide yourself. Of course, this does require well-defined models and good data quality. More on that later.

Of course, this also means “With great power comes great responsibility”: to work with AI in a sustainable way, you need a policy framework and the awareness that you can't always blindly trust AI. With a well-designed data model, equipped with the right descriptions, you can get a lot more value out of the data you already have.

When you phrase the question in exactly the right way, you can trust the result. We'll follow up on this topic with a more detailed blog later.

Prepare-to-Prepare data movement

From now on, it's possible in TDI to move data from one Prepare instance to another. This lets you build more complex implementations, such as a situation where you want to facilitate a group of separate data warehouses for business units, along with an overarching data warehouse that brings everything together. You can also use this to split your solution into smaller pieces to optimize your infrastructure. Currently, this works for SQL-based instances.

Salesforce Connector

Salesforce is a product that can be difficult to unlock with standard connectors like the REST connector. From now on, there's also a dedicated Salesforce connector that has extra filters to only pull in the most commonly used tables, or to take over all table and column names in the “friendly” variant.

Orchestration Execution Error Insights with XPilot

When you reload your data warehouse, you sometimes run into errors. This is often accompanied by a hefty chunk of logging and stack traces. Since it can be difficult to extract the right information from that, Orchestration now has XPilot-enhanced error insights: in short, AI is used to derive the likely issue and the steps to resolve it, in readable text, from the various logs. This makes it much faster to get straight to the core of the issues and prevents you from going down the wrong path.

Data Quality Rule Generation with XPilot

In Data Quality, you can now have XPilot analyze your datasets to automatically generate data quality rules. You can steer XPilot in more detail and tweak and adjust the generated rules.

Qlik Cloud

“But wait, there is more…”: Qlik Cloud now also has its own Deliver Endpoint, with which you can push your models as apps to Qlik Cloud and reload them. This eliminates the need for the workarounds that were previously necessary. This works both for a direct connection to your data and via the Qlik Data Gateway.
